Transaction af3e8215966a49539d8e25c747d160869f19f9f39b3d79a98126dd00bde4929a
1 Input
2 Outputs
- af3e8215966a49539d8e25c747d160869f19f9f39b3d79a98126dd00bde4929a:0
- af3e8215966a49539d8e25c747d160869f19f9f39b3d79a98126dd00bde4929a:1
value 2990000
address 1igRkEnd1EmkNaaXaN5dQZyFQaUUQYzXs
value 3499116
address 13nrNaKworDReC4oisuejuBM93NkLHTV3S